Royal and dystopian version of The Bachelor

This book was something I would've enjoyed very much a few years ago when I was younger. It was very interesting and fast paced but also very predictable and cheesy.

I read it very quickly because it's not a large book, although I would've liked if it was a little bit more descriptive. Truth be told, this had potential and it should've been made differently, a lot better.
